toplogo
Sign In

자율주행 기능을 위한 대규모 언어 모델을 활용한 안전 요구사항 엔지니어링


Core Concepts
대규모 언어 모델을 활용하여 자율주행 기능의 안전 요구사항을 자동으로 생성하고 검토할 수 있는 파이프라인 프로토타입을 개발하였다.
Abstract
이 연구는 자율주행 기능을 위한 안전 요구사항을 효과적으로 지원할 수 있는 대규모 언어 모델 기반 프로토타입을 설계하는 것을 목표로 한다. 연구 과정은 다음과 같다: 대규모 언어 모델의 한계를 식별하여 RQ1에 답변한다. 대규모 언어 모델의 성능을 향상시키기 위해 HARA(Hazard Analysis and Risk Assessment) 프로세스를 세부 작업으로 분해하였다. RQ2에 대한 답변이다. 각 작업에 대한 프롬프트 엔지니어링을 통해 대규모 언어 모델의 성능을 향상시켰다. RQ3에 대한 답변이다. 독립적인 안전 전문가들이 프로토타입의 HARA 결과를 평가하였다. 이를 통해 실제 산업 환경에서의 활용 가능성을 확인하였다. 이 연구는 자율주행 기능의 안전 요구사항 생성 및 검토 프로세스를 자동화하여 효율성을 높일 수 있음을 보여준다. 또한 대규모 언어 모델의 한계를 극복하기 위한 다양한 기법을 제안한다.
Stats
자율주행 기능의 안전 요구사항 생성 및 검토 프로세스를 자동화하여 수작업 대비 소요 시간을 크게 단축할 수 있다. 전문가 검토 결과, 대규모 언어 모델이 생성한 안전 요구사항이 전문가가 작성한 것과 유사한 수준의 품질을 보였다.
Quotes
"향후 이 기술은 인간의 역량을 넘어설 수 있는 강력한 도구가 될 것이다." "일부 개선과 도구 학습을 통해 HARA 생성 시간을 최적화하고 미래에 큰 도움이 될 것이다."

Deeper Inquiries

자율주행 기능 외에 다른 안전 관련 활동에도 이 접근법을 적용할 수 있을까?

이 연구에서 사용된 대규모 언어 모델을 활용한 안전 요구사항 자동화 접근법은 자율주행 기능에 적용되었지만 다른 안전 관련 활동에도 적용 가능할 것으로 보입니다. 예를 들어, 자동차 산업 외의 다른 산업 분야에서도 안전 요구사항을 자동으로 생성하고 검토하는 데 활용할 수 있습니다. 예를 들어 항공 운송, 철도 시스템, 해상 안전, 또는 산업 시설 안전과 같은 분야에서도 이러한 접근법을 적용하여 안전 요구사항을 효율적으로 관리할 수 있을 것입니다.

대규모 언어 모델이 생성한 안전 요구사항과 기존 요구사항 간의 일관성을 자동으로 검토할 수 있는 방법은 무엇일까?

대규모 언어 모델이 생성한 안전 요구사항과 기존 요구사항 간의 일관성을 자동으로 검토하기 위해서는 다음과 같은 방법을 사용할 수 있습니다: 자동화된 비교 도구: 대규모 언어 모델이 생성한 안전 요구사항과 기존 요구사항을 자동으로 비교하는 도구를 개발하여 일관성을 확인할 수 있습니다. 품질 평가 기준: 안전 요구사항의 일관성을 평가하기 위한 품질 평가 기준을 개발하고, 이를 활용하여 대규모 언어 모델이 생성한 요구사항을 평가할 수 있습니다. 전문가 검토: 자동으로 생성된 안전 요구사항을 안전 전문가들에게 검토하고 피드백을 받아 일관성을 확인할 수 있습니다. 자동화된 정합성 검사: 대규모 언어 모델이 생성한 안전 요구사항과 기존 요구사항을 자동으로 정합성을 검사하는 알고리즘을 개발하여 일관성을 확인할 수 있습니다.

대규모 언어 모델을 활용하여 안전 요구사항에서 코드를 자동으로 생성하는 방법은 무엇일까?

대규모 언어 모델을 활용하여 안전 요구사항에서 코드를 자동으로 생성하기 위해서는 다음과 같은 절차를 따를 수 있습니다: 안전 요구사항을 자연어로 입력하여 대규모 언어 모델에 전달합니다. 모델이 안전 요구사항을 이해하고 해당하는 코드를 생성하도록 프롬프트를 설계합니다. 모델이 생성한 코드를 검토하고 필요에 따라 수정하거나 보완합니다. 안전 요구사항과 생성된 코드 간의 일관성을 확인하고 필요한 조치를 취합니다. 자동화된 테스트 및 검증을 통해 생성된 코드의 품질을 보장하고 안전성을 확보합니다. 필요한 경우 안전 전문가들의 검토를 거쳐 최종 코드를 승인하고 적용합니다. 이러한 방법을 통해 대규모 언어 모델을 활용하여 안전 요구사항에서 코드를 자동으로 생성할 수 있으며, 이를 통해 개발 및 운영 프로세스를 효율적으로 관리할 수 있습니다.
0
visual_icon
generate_icon
translate_icon
scholar_search_icon
star